Bear in mind to turn off your hot water heater prior to sniffing around for faults. These are the water heater faults you are most likely to encounter.
Water also warm or as well chilly
Every hot water heater has a thermostat that figures out exactly how hot the water obtains. If the water entering your home is too warm regardless of setting a hassle-free optimum temperature level, your thermostat may be faulty.
On the other hand, also cold water may be due to a stopped working thermostat, a broken circuit, or incorrect gas flow. As an example, if you utilize a gas water heater with a busted pilot light, you would obtain cold water, even if the thermostat is in excellent condition. For electrical heaters, a blown fuse may be the perpetrator.
Not enough hot water
Hot water heater been available in several sizes, depending upon your warm water needs. If you run out of hot water prior to every person has had a bath, your water heater is too little for your family size. You must take into consideration installing a larger water heater storage tank or selecting a tankless hot water heater, which occupies much less room and is much more resilient.
Odd noises
There are at least 5 type of noises you can learn through a hot water heater, however the most usual interpretation is that it's time for the hot water heater to retire.
First of all, you should know with the regular seems a water heater makes. An electric heater might seem different from a gas-powered one.
Standing out or banging sounds generally indicate there is a slab of sediment in your containers, as well as it's time to cleanse it out. On the other hand, whistling or hissing noises may just be your valves allowing some pressure off.
Water leakages
Leaks might come from pipelines, water connections, shutoffs, or in the worst-case scenario, the container itself. In time, water will certainly corrode the container, as well as locate its way out. If this occurs, you require to replace your hot water heater asap.
Nonetheless, before your change your entire storage tank, be sure that all pipes are in location which each shutoff functions flawlessly. If you still need aid recognizing a leak, call your plumber.
Rust-colored water
Rust-colored water implies one of your hot water heater elements is worn away. Maybe the anode pole, or the tank itself. Your plumber will have the ability to recognize which it is.
Warm water
Despite just how high you established the thermostat, you will not get any kind of warm water out of a heating system well past its prime. A hot water heater's performance may decrease with time.
You will likewise get warm water if your pipelines have a cross connection. This implies that when you turn on a tap, warm water from the heater flows in alongside normal, cold water. A cross connection is easy to area. If your warm water faucets still pursue closing the water heater valves, you have a cross link.
Discoloured Water
Rust is a significant root cause of unclean or discoloured water. Rust within the water tank or a stopping working anode rod can cause this discolouration. The anode pole protects the storage tank from rusting on the within and ought to be examined annual. Without a rod or a properly working anode pole, the hot water promptly corrodes inside the storage tank. Get in touch with a specialist hot water heater specialist to identify if changing the anode pole will certainly deal with the problem; if not, change your hot water heater.
Verdict
Preferably, your hot water heater can last one decade prior to you require a change. However, after the 10-year mark, you may experience any of these faults much more on a regular basis. Now, you should include a brand-new hot water heater to your budget plan.
Common Water Heater Problems & Their Causes
What Causes A Water Heater To Leak?
In many cases, corrosion is the main cause of a leaking tank, but only a licensed plumber will be able to accurately identify the issue. So if you start to notice pools of water collecting around your water heater, contact your local plumbing company right away. A leaking water heater is not something you will want to ignore because small water heater problems can turn into big issues overnight. There is a good chance you will need to completely replace your current water heater, either because it’s too old or has become damaged and significantly less efficient.
Why Is My Water Heater Making Noise?
A noisy water heater can be the result of a few different things. Things like sediment and mineral deposits are known to gather at the bottom of water heater tanks. When the sediment and mineral deposits are heated, it can result in a “bang” or “pop” sound. If you’re looking for a way to effectively combat your noisy water heater, you may want to consider investing in a water treatment system to help filter out sediment and mineral deposits.
Why Does My Water Smell Like Sulfur?
If the water coming out of your kitchen or bathroom faucet has a stinky smell to it, the water likely has bacteria in it, which has accumulated in your hot water tank. If you live in an area of town that uses well water, this may be something you deal with on a regular basis. One way to try and fix this issue is to periodically flush out your water heater. This may help eliminate the sulfur or rotten egg smell from your home’s water.
